Output 643b4b2b3a3c5336b78c44969e4a59164de42e3c808d1848339aec13891bdb32:17

value
1670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38824489a1153676a7b25cf4911261413dcfd16d OP_EQUAL
address
36qopSrBdnpPZif7SnwoLYiYzpJ8Fu2PJN
transaction
643b4b2b3a3c5336b78c44969e4a59164de42e3c808d1848339aec13891bdb32
spent
true